Scinai Immunotherapeutics Ltd ADR

SCNI$0.81+77.85%

Scinai Immunotherapeutics (SCNI) experienced a significant surge in its stock price today, April 24, 2026, primarily driven by the announcement of a $2.61 million private placement financing and warrant inducement transaction. This capital infusion, expected to close around April 27, 2026, involves the sale of 5.21 million American Depositary Shares (ADSs) at $0.48 per ADS, along with accompanying Series A and Series B warrants.

The market's robust positive reaction, with the stock rocketing over 73% at one point and experiencing exceptionally high trading volume, indicates that investors are interpreting this financing as a critical lifeline. Despite the inherent dilution from the issuance of new shares and warrants, the immediate provision of capital is perceived as essential for Scinai's continued operations and the execution of its strategic growth initiatives. The company plans to deploy these funds to expand its Contract Development and Manufacturing Organization (CDMO) platform and advance its immunotherapy pipeline.

Given Scinai's precarious financial health—evidenced by a low market capitalization, substantial cash burn, a high risk of bankruptcy (Altman Z-score of -16.93), and a prior Nasdaq bid price deficiency notice—this capital raise likely alleviated immediate liquidity concerns. For a microcap biotechnology company facing significant financial challenges, securing funding, even at dilutive terms, is often viewed as a positive development that ensures operational continuity and future potential, leading to a "financing relief rally." The market is valuing the ability to continue operations and pursue growth more than the immediate dilution.

MaxLinear Inc

MXL$60.46+76.51%

MaxLinear (MXL) experienced a significant surge today, April 24, 2026, primarily driven by its robust first-quarter 2026 earnings report and an exceptionally optimistic outlook for its infrastructure segment. The company announced its Q1 2026 financial results on April 23, 2026, revealing that infrastructure revenue soared an impressive 136% year-over-year, becoming its largest revenue category. This remarkable growth is largely attributed to strong demand for optical data center products, particularly those supporting artificial intelligence (AI) infrastructure.

Beyond the stellar Q1 performance, MaxLinear provided compelling Q2 2026 revenue guidance of $160 million to $170 million, surpassing analyst expectations. Management emphasized that Q1 marks the beginning of a multi-year growth phase, driven by accelerating momentum in optical data center connectivity, and raised its 2026 optical data center revenue forecast to a range of $150 million to $170 million. This positive sentiment was further bolstered by several analyst upgrades and increased price targets, reflecting renewed confidence in the company's strategic shift and its ability to capitalize on the booming AI market. The combined impact of strong earnings, optimistic guidance tied to high-growth markets, and favorable analyst reactions directly fueled today's substantial stock price increase.

Elong Power Holding Ltd

ELPW$3.68+37.83%

Elong Power (ELPW) experienced a significant jump today, driven primarily by extreme technical and speculative momentum rather than a clear fundamental "battery turnaround story." The core reason for this sharp volatility is the company's extremely low share float, which was dramatically reduced by a 1-for-80 reverse stock split effective March 12, 2026. This corporate action renders ELPW highly susceptible to outsized price swings from relatively small bursts of buying demand and heavy trading volume.

Adding to the momentum, Elong Power recently filed its annual report (Form 20-F) on April 20, 2026, and successfully transferred its listing to the Nasdaq Capital Market on April 1, 2026, resolving prior market-value compliance issues. These regulatory and corporate actions likely generated some positive sentiment, attracting active traders to this low-float stock. While the reported short interest as of March 31, 2026, was relatively low at 7.19% of the public float and a quick 0.1 days to cover, the stock’s fundamentally weak balance sheet, characterized by negative equity and substantial debt, makes it a prime candidate for speculative trading and potential short squeezes. Essentially, ELPW is trading as a "pure trader's stock," with price action largely dictated by market sentiment and liquidity rather than robust financial performance.

Organon & Co

OGN$11.32+31.63%

Organon & Co. (OGN) stock experienced a significant surge today, April 24, 2026, primarily driven by reports of an escalated acquisition bid. India's Sun Pharmaceutical Industries is reportedly moving ahead with a $13 billion all-cash binding offer to acquire Organon, representing a substantial premium over the company's prior market capitalization of approximately $2.2 billion to $2.87 billion. This latest offer marks an increase from an earlier $12 billion bid by Sun Pharma.

The news has ignited intense merger and acquisition (M&A) speculation, with reports also indicating competing interest from other pharmaceutical firms like Germany's Grünenthal and Swedish private equity firm EQT, potentially signaling a bidding war. This acquisition chatter triggered a massive wave of buying activity and a significant spike in OGN's trading volume, leading to a pre-market and intraday gap up in its stock price, with gains around 25-30%.

Prior to this development, Organon, a Merck spinoff, had faced challenges, with its stock declining nearly 30% over the past year and carrying significant long-term debt. Its most recent Q4 2025 earnings in February also missed analyst expectations. However, today's dramatic upward movement is a direct consequence of the highly favorable takeover proposition, which offers a substantial premium to shareholders.

POET Technologies Inc

POET$14.98+27.86%

POET Technologies Inc. (POET) experienced significant volatility and a notable surge today, April 24, 2026, with its stock rising approximately 23.93% following a week of substantial price movements. This surge is primarily driven by a confluence of factors deeply rooted in the crucial demand for advanced packaging designs in AI infrastructure.

A key catalyst for the recent bullish sentiment is the confirmed business relationship between POET and Marvell Technology, Inc., a significant player in the AI chip sector. This connection, stemming from Marvell's acquisition of POET's partner Celestial AI, validates POET's Optical Interposer™ technology for high-speed AI data communication. Furthermore, POET's CFO recently refuted a short-seller report from Wolfpack Research, which had raised concerns over the company's Passive Foreign Investment Company (PFIC) status and business practices. The company's plan to redomicile to the U.S. and clarity on PFIC status helped assuage investor fears, contributing to a rally that saw profit-taking yesterday and a rebound today.

Adding to the positive momentum are tangible signs of commercialization, including initial production orders exceeding $5 million for its optical engines, with targets to ship over 30,000 units in 2026. Strategic partnerships with LITEON Technology and Lessengers for co-development of next-generation optical modules further underscore the growing adoption of POET's advanced photonics solutions. The elevated short interest (10.00% of public float as of March 31, 2026) suggests that the positive news and subsequent price increases have likely triggered short covering, amplifying the upward movement. While current financials show substantial losses, the market's focus remains on POET's innovative role in providing essential advanced packaging for AI's evolving data transfer needs.
